Worldwide Switch and Router 2004-2008 Forecast: Direct/Indirect Channel SalesProduct Type: Market Research ReportPublished by: IDC Published: May 2004 Product Code: R104-15721 Description
This IDC study provides distribution information useful for planning and forecasting worldwide switch and router growth by channel. In this increasingly competitive market, vendors need to be proactive and creative in maintaining and growing their market share within all channels. This study identifies the areas of greatest channel growth, informing readers of areas for increased channel development through IDC's distribution channel forecasts for the worldwide switch and router market from 2002 to 2008. "The indirect sales channel continues to be the most effective vehicle for the sale of switches, routers, and a host of other networking gear," said Ken Presti, IDC research director, Network Channels and Alliances. "Nonetheless, the effects of commoditization offer compelling opportunities for creative approaches ? especially at the edge of the network, where products become increasingly plug-and-play."
